#Balint wins Vermont’s Democratic primary for US House

#Balint wins Vermont’s Democratic primary for US House

“Balint wins Vermont’s Democratic primary for US House” MONTPELIER, Vt. — The leader of Vermont’s state Senate, Becca Balint, won the Democratic Party primary on Tuesday for Vermont’s lone seat in the US House of Representatives, meaning she could become the first woman and the first openly gay person to represent the state in Congress.
